The National Front trebles its seats but wins Zero Councils in France

The Regional Councils in France are responsible for education, public transport and other administrative sectors. By the close of business today, the final votes for these Councils will be in. Nevertheless early results show that the National Front has failed to build on its first-round leads in the French local elections and has not won any regions.

Marine Le Pen’s far-right group gained more votes nationally than any other party in last week’s first round, boosted by the migration crisis and the Paris terror attacks. According to the Interior Ministry “after the final stage of voting it appears Nicolas Sarkozy’s conservatives and their centre-right allies are the big winners with six of the 13 regions”.

French National Front Party Leader Marine Le Pen told supporters in Northern France: “Nothing will stop us…..By tripling our number of councillors; we will be the main opposition force in most of the regions of France.”

In order to prevent the National Front from winning a number of key council areas,the Socialists removed losing candidates from vulnerable seats to avoid splitting the anti-National Front vote.
